The
list below contains locations around the state of Colorado which members of the
Urban Wildlife Photo Club like to frequent throughout the year. While the name
of the club implies wildlife is a key component, this is not the only avenue of
expression members enjoy as all have a wide variety of photographic interests.
The first section contains locations members venture to just about every month
of the year to take photos while the second part breaks down locations by month.

YEAR-ROUND
- Rocky Mountain National Park - Wildlife,
wildflowers, landscape, fall color
- Prospect
Lake Park; Wheat Ridge - Foxes
- Roxborough
State Park - Landscape, wildlife
- Garden
of the Gods; Colorado Springs - Landscape
WINTER
- Summit County - Cross country skiing and
snow shoeing
- Kawunechee Valley
- West side of Rocky Mountain National Park
JANUARY
- Guanella Pass - Ptarmigan
- Mountains
all around the state - Winter landscapes
FEBRUARY
- Mountains all around the state - Winter landscapes
MARCH
- Monte Vista National Wildlife Refuge - Migrating
sandhill cranes
APRIL
- North Park; Walden - Sage grouse
MAY
- Genesee Park - Pasqueflowers
- North
Park; Walden - Sage grouse
- Summit
County - Pasqueflowers
JUNE
- Mount Evans - Mountain goats, mountain scenics
- Belmar
Park; Lakewood - Waterfowl
- North
Clear Creek Falls; Lake City - Waterfall
JULY
- Crested Butte - Wildflowers
- Yankee
Boy Basin; Ouray - Wildflowers
- American
Basin; Lake City - Wildflowers
- Mount
Evans - Mountain goats, mountain scenics
- Belmar
Park; Lakewood - Waterfowl
AUGUST
- Mount Evans - Mountain goats, mountain scenics
- Indian
Peaks Wilderness Area; Ward - Landscape, wildflowers
SEPTEMBER
- San Juan Mountains - Fall color
- Rocky
Mountain National Park - Elk rut
- Mount
Evans - Mountain goats, mountain scenics
- Kebler
Pass; Crested Butte - Fall color
- Maroon
Bells, Aspen - Fall color
OCTOBER
- Great Sand Dunes National Park; Alamosa -
Landscape; fall color
NOVEMBER
- Rocky Mountain National Park - Bighorn sheep
rut
- National Center for Atmospheric
Research; Boulder - Mule deer
DECEMBER
- Rocky Mountain National Park - Bighorn sheep
rut
- I-70 Corridor from Dumont
to Georgetown - Bighorn sheep rut
- National
Center for Atmospheric Research; Boulder - Mule deer
